#34962a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#34962a is composed of 20.4% red, 58.8% green and 16.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 72%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 114.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 37.6%. #34962a color hex could be obtained by blending #68ff54 with #002d00.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#34962a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#34962a has RGB values of R:52, G:150, B:42 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.72,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 3446314.
